Ryanair launches flash sale with 25% off flights – and cheapest start from £4.99


RYANAIR have kicked off another round of sales, with 25 per cent off 100,000 seats.

Many are priced at £9.99 while the cheapest we’ve seen is just £4.99 – from London Stansted to Bratislava in Slovakia.

All of the discounts are found on flights between January and April next year.

You have to be quick though because the sale ends at midnight tonight.

Like most of their flash sales, many of the flights start from £9.99 – with the exception of the Bratislava route.

London Stansted has the most options, and you can head to destinations including Barcelona, Copenhagen and Nice for £9.99 one-way.

But there are also a selection of deals from around the country.

There are also £9.99 flights from London Luton Airport to Bologna and Barcelona, while London Southend Airport has cheap flights to Bilbao, Bucharest and Venice Treviso.

From Manchester, you can go to Cologne, Nantes and Palma de Mallorca.

Edinburgh also offers quite a few route options, although they are a little more expensive.

The cheapest is to Gdansk in Poland, for £8.99 one way, while Bratislava and Copenhagen cost £9.99.

But other destinations like Milan Bergamo and Poland’s Wroclaw will set you back £12.99.
